LCOV - code coverage report
Current view: top level - gcc/rust/util - rust-unicode.cc (source / functions) Coverage Total Hit
Test: gcc.info Lines: 77.7 % 215 167
Test Date: 2024-05-11 15:19:56 Functions: 95.5 % 22 21
Legend: Lines: hit not hit | Branches: + taken - not taken # not executed Branches: - 0 0

Function Name Sort by function name Hit count Sort by function hit count
_ZN8selftest23rust_utf8_property_testEv 0
_ZN8selftest16rust_nfc_qc_testEv 1
_ZN8selftest24rust_utf8_normalize_testEv 1
_ZN4Rust11decomp_canoESt6vectorINS_9CodepointESaIS1_EE 8
_ZN4Rust14compose_hangulESt6vectorINS_9CodepointESaIS1_EE 8
_ZN4Rust6recompESt6vectorINS_9CodepointESaIS1_EE 8
_ZN4Rust9sort_canoERSt6vectorINS_9CodepointESaIS1_EE 8
_ZN8selftest16assert_normalizeESt6vectorIN4Rust9CodepointESaIS2_EES4_ 13
_ZN4Rust13lookup_recompENS_9CodepointES0_ 14
_ZN4Rust21recursive_decomp_canoENS_9CodepointERSt6vectorIS0_SaIS0_EE 23
_ZN4Rust13is_ascii_onlyER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E 57
_ZN4Rust10is_numericEj 7815
_ZN4Rust13is_alphabeticEj 42768
_ZNK4Rust10Utf8String13nfc_normalizeEv 108570
_ZN4Rust13nfc_normalizeERKSt6vectorINS_9CodepointESaIS1_EE 108583
_ZN4Rust15nfc_quick_checkERKSt6vectorINS_9CodepointESaIS1_EE 108586
_ZN4Rust15is_nfc_qc_maybeEj 387509
_ZN4Rust12is_nfc_qc_noEj 387510
_ZN4Rust9lookup_ccENS_9CodepointE 387571
_ZN4Rust20binary_search_rangesILm43EEEbRKSt5arrayISt4pairIjjEXT_EEj 817787
_ZN4Rust20binary_search_rangesILm1141EEEbRKSt5arrayISt4pairIjjEXT_EEj 42768
_ZN4Rust20binary_search_rangesILm43EEEbRKSt5arrayISt4pairIjjEXT_EEj 387509
_ZN4Rust20binary_search_rangesILm74EEEbRKSt5arrayISt4pairIjjEXT_EEj 387510

Generated by: LCOV version 2.1-beta

LCOV profile is generated on x86_64 machine using following configure options: configure --disable-bootstrap --enable-coverage=opt --enable-languages=c,c++,fortran,go,jit,lto,rust,m2 --enable-host-shared. GCC test suite is run with the built compiler.